No. 8 Vanderbilt takes on 9th-seeded Tennessee in the second round of the SEC tournament in women’s basketball on Thursday.

Vanderbilt (21-9) gets into action on Thursday morning at the SEC women’s basketball tournament, coming off its bye to take on ninth-seeded Tennessee (22-8) in the second round at Bon Secours Wellness Arena in Greenville, South Carolina. The No. 8 seed Commodores finished 8-8 in SEC play and won a head-to-head tiebreaker with the Lady Vols to get the first round bye. Tennessee advanced with a first round victory on Wednesday. Vanderbilt played in last season’s NCAA tournament, while the Lady Vols have appeared in all 42 NCAA tournaments and reached the second round last season.

Tennessee shook off a sluggish start and ran away from Texas A&M, the No. 16 seed, for a 77-37 blowout on Wednesday. Talaysia Cooper scored 19 points, while Jewel Spear and Zee Spearman added 11 each, with no one logging more than 23 minutes in the romp. Cooper leads the team at 16.8 points per game, with Spear getting 13.1 points a night and Spearman averaging 11.7 points and 5.9 rebounds.

The Commodores closed out their regular season with a 100-59 blowout at Missouri on Sunday afternoon. Mikayla Blakes went off for 29 points, Iyana Moore finished with 18 points, seven assists and four steals, and Khamil Pierre posted 16 points, 10 rebounds and six dimes. Blakes scores a team-high 23.3 points per game, with Pierre averaging 20.8 points and 9.6 boards.

The Lady Vols lead all-time 79-11 after Vanderbilt snapped an eight-game losing streak in the series with a 71-70 win at home on Jan. 19. The winner advances to face top-seeded and defending national champion South Carolina in a Friday quarterfinal matchup.
